1. Torque Amplification

One of the most significant advantages of a gear motor is its ability to amplify torque. Torque is the rotational force that makes things spin or move. In simple terms, a gear motor can take a relatively small input torque from the motor and turn it into a much larger output torque at the gearbox output shaft.

Let's say you have a small electric motor that doesn't produce a whole lot of torque on its own. By attaching a gearbox to it, you can multiply that torque. For example, if you have a gear ratio of 10:1, the output torque will be ten times greater than the input torque. This is super useful in applications where you need to move heavy loads, like conveyor belts in a factory or lifting mechanisms in construction equipment.

2. Speed Reduction

Gear motors are also great for reducing speed. Sometimes, the motor's speed is too high for the application you're working on. That's where the gearbox comes in. By using different gear ratios, you can slow down the output speed of the motor to a more manageable level.

Think about a robotic arm. If the motor in the arm was spinning at full speed all the time, it would be impossible to control precisely. But by using a gear motor, you can reduce the speed and make the arm move more smoothly and accurately. This speed reduction also helps in increasing the motor's efficiency and reducing wear and tear on the components.

3. Increased Efficiency

Believe it or not, gear motors can actually increase the overall efficiency of a system. When you use a gearbox to match the motor's speed and torque to the requirements of the load, the motor doesn't have to work as hard. This means less energy is wasted, and you get more work done with less power consumption.

For instance, in a water pump system, a gear motor can be adjusted to provide the exact amount of torque and speed needed to pump water effectively. This reduces the energy costs associated with running the pump and makes the system more environmentally friendly.

4. Precise Control

Another advantage is the ability to have precise control over the movement. Gear motors can be designed to provide very accurate and repeatable motion. This is crucial in applications like CNC machines, where even the slightest error can lead to faulty products.

With a gear motor, you can control the speed, direction, and position of the output shaft with high precision. You can also use different types of gearboxes, such as Helical Gear, to further improve the smoothness and accuracy of the motion. Helical gears have teeth that are cut at an angle, which allows for a more gradual engagement and disengagement of the gears, reducing noise and vibration.

5. Compact Design

Gear motors are known for their compact design. The gearbox and the motor are integrated into a single unit, which takes up less space compared to having a separate motor and transmission system. This is especially beneficial in applications where space is limited, like in small robots or automotive components.

For example, in electric cars, the gear motors used in the power steering system are designed to be as small as possible while still providing the necessary torque and control. This helps in making the car more compact and efficient.

8. Safety

Safety is always a top priority in any system. Gear motors can contribute to a safer working environment. By reducing the speed and increasing the torque, they make it easier to control heavy loads and prevent accidents.

For example, in a forklift, the gear motor in the lifting mechanism ensures that the load is lifted and lowered smoothly and safely. The speed reduction also helps in preventing sudden movements that could cause the load to tip over.

9. Wide Range of Applications

Gear motors are used in a vast array of applications. Here are just a few examples:

  • Automotive Industry: In cars, gear motors are used in power windows, windshield wipers, and seat adjustment systems.
  • Industrial Automation: They're essential in conveyor belts, packaging machines, and robotic arms.
  • Home Appliances: You'll find gear motors in washing machines, refrigerators, and vacuum cleaners.
  • Medical Equipment: In devices like MRI machines and surgical robots, gear motors provide precise motion control.

As you can see, gear motors are everywhere, and they play a crucial role in making our lives easier and more efficient.
